Hanna, Michael Stephen was born on September 30, 1939 in Kansas City, Missouri, United States. Son of Russell Talbot and Marguerite Marie (Esser) Hanna.
Bachelor of Arts in Speech and Art, Center Missouri State College, 1962. Master of Arts, Center Missouri State College, 1963. Doctor of Philosophy, University Missouri, 1971.
Assistant professor speech communication, Southern Colorado State College, 1965-1968;
instructor in English and speech, Kemper Military school and College, 1968-1969;
assistant professor speech communication, Northern Illinois U., 1971-1978;
associate professor communication, University of the South Alabama, Mobile, 1978-1981;
professor communication, University of the South Alabama, Mobile, since 1981. Past director basic speech communication course Northern Illinois, U., 1971-1976, assistant chairman speech-communication department, 1972-1973, past director department speech-communication Office for the Study of Orgnl. Communication, 1977-1978;special assistant to dean University of South Alabama College Arts and Sciences for Community Liaison, 1981, past director Institute for Communication Superior vena cava syndrome and Research, 1978-1983, department chairman communication arts, 1978-1983.
Member of faculty Graduate School Banking of the South, since 1987. Consultant in field.
Member Southern States Communications Association, Association for Business Communications.
Married Judith Lee Walker, August 17, 1963 (divorced September 1979). Children: Paul Russell, Peter Manning, Ellen Marguerite. Married Nancy Hadden Sanders, March 9, 1980.
Stepchildren: Shawn David Hall, Laura Nicole Hall.
